Problem

Modern communication networks face complexity in detecting and fixing performance issues due to multiple routes and endpoints, making it difficult to determine the location of issues within the network.

Innovation Solution

A method to evaluate network reachability and performance metrics through multipath probing, using a baseline to compare current metrics, and applying root cause analysis to identify nodes and links contributing to performance degradation, with the ability to dynamically adjust thresholds based on historical data.

1Adaptability or versatility

If multiple routes and endpoints are used in the communication network, then service availability and flexibility are improved, but the difficulty of detecting and locating performance issues increases

Engineering Contradiction:
Improveservice availabilityVSAvoidperformance issue detection
Core Design Contradiction:
Adaptability or versatilityVSDifficulty of detecting and measuring

Solution Approach 1:

The patent segments the network monitoring task by assigning specific monitoring responsibilities to different network entities (clients, intermediaries, endpoints). Each entity monitors its local connections and reports status, dividing the complex network-wide monitoring into manageable segments that can be independently analyzed to locate performance issues.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#1Segmentation

Solution Approach 2:

The patent introduces intermediary network entities (routers, switches, proxies) that act as mediators between clients and endpoints. These intermediaries monitor traffic passing through them and provide visibility into network conditions, enabling detection of performance issues without requiring direct client-endpoint communication analysis.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#24Intermediary (Mediator)

2Reliability

If multiple paths are used to reach the endpoint service, then network redundancy is improved, but the complexity of determining the location of performance issues increases

Engineering Contradiction:
Improvenetwork redundancyVSAvoidnetwork monitoring complexity
Core Design Contradiction:
ReliabilityVSDevice complexity

Solution Approach 1:

The monitoring system segments the multiple network paths into individual monitored segments, with each network entity reporting on its specific connection status. This allows the complex multi-path network to be analyzed as separate, manageable segments, reducing the complexity of determining which specific path or segment is causing performance issues.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#1Segmentation

Solution Approach 2:

The patent implements feedback mechanisms where network entities continuously report their status and performance metrics. This real-time feedback enables dynamic monitoring of multiple paths, allowing the system to automatically identify which redundant path is experiencing issues without manual analysis of the complex network topology.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#23Feedback

3Measurement precision

If comprehensive network monitoring is implemented across all entities, then performance issue detection accuracy is improved, but the amount of data to be processed and analyzed increases

Engineering Contradiction:
Improveperformance issue detection accuracyVSAvoidmonitoring data volume
Core Design Contradiction:
Measurement precisionVSQuantity of substance

Solution Approach 1:

The patent extracts only the essential performance metrics and status information from each network entity, rather than collecting all possible data. Each entity reports specific indicators (connectivity status, latency, error rates) that are sufficient for detecting performance issues, reducing the overall data volume while maintaining detection accuracy.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#2Taking out (Extraction)

Solution Approach 2:

The monitoring system implements local quality control by having each network entity monitor and report only the specific parameters relevant to its function and position in the network. This reduces redundant data collection while ensuring that critical performance indicators are captured with appropriate precision for their specific context.

Inventive Principle:
Principle #3Local quality

AI summary

An apparatus and method for a service network status in a communication network are provided. A method may include deriving a baseline or a threshold for network performance of at least one endpoint in a network. The method may also include evaluating a service network status of the network by comparing current performance metrics of the at least one endpoint to the baseline or the threshold. In addition, the method may include determining, when the evaluated service network status is degraded, at least one node or at least one link that is causing the service network status to be degraded using a root cause analysis.
